TurboVap® blowdown evaporators use a patented vortex evaporation system that increases the speed of evaporation by a factor of 10 compared with other techniques. The combination of patented nitrogen gas vortex shearing technology and temperature is used to optimize sample drying. Nitrogen is recommended due to its inert nature which minimizes sample oxidation.

The new TurboVap® II is built on the solid foundations of reliability and peformance that made it the market leader for solvent evaporation. The unit provides parallel evaporation of up to 6 samples in either 50 mL or 200 mL glassware with or without end point detection. The modern design incorporates many new customer driven features for easier use and expanded functionality. TurboVap II still utilizes the highly efficient patented gas vortex shearing technology, which is synonymous with the TurboVap brand.
